use crate::trellis::Trellis;
pub fn traceback<const S: usize>(
trellis: &Trellis<S>,
survivors: &[u64],
nstages: usize,
out: &mut Vec<u8>,
) {
let wps = S.div_ceil(64); out.clear();
let mut state = 0usize; for stage in (0..nstages).rev() {
let word = survivors[stage * wps + state / 64];
let slot = ((word >> (state % 64)) & 1) as usize; let branch = trellis.preds[state][slot];
out.push(branch.input);
state = branch.from;
}
out.reverse();
}
